About Fed Funds Rate
The Federal Funds Rate is the interest rate at which banks lend reserves to each other overnight. Set by the Federal Reserve, it's the primary tool for monetary policy and directly impacts gold and silver prices.
- Set by the Federal Open Market Committee (FOMC) at 8 meetings per year
- Rate cuts are historically bullish for precious metals
- Rate hikes strengthen the dollar and pressure metals prices
- Near-zero rates in 2020-2022 coincided with gold's push above $2,000
